Where to Buy Professional Gym Equipment: A B2B Buyer Guide

by Michaël Galy / Tuesday, 18 April 2023 / Published in Musculation
Machine Presse à Cuisses Gold SPG020 Ellipse

Equipping a commercial gym, a hotel wellness suite, a municipal sports hall or a rehabilitation centre is a procurement decision rather than a shopping trip. Asking where to buy professional gym equipment really means asking which supply channel delivers certified commercial-grade machines, a warranty that survives eight to twelve hours of daily use, and a technical contact who still answers the phone three years later. Specialist B2B suppliers: the default channel

A supplier that sells only to professionals is the shortest route to equipment genuinely fit for a shared, supervised environment. The reference standard for indoor stationary training equipment is EN ISO 20957-1 class S, which covers machines intended for commercial and supervised use. Anything that cannot be documented against it does not belong on a gym floor open to paying members or to the public.

Specialist distributors also carry several brands, which matters when you are fitting out a full floor. Buying direct from a manufacturer

Going straight to the factory can make sense for a very large, very uniform order: fifty identical selectorised stations, for instance. The trade-off is everything a distributor normally absorbs. You take on the layout study, the customs and delivery coordination, the installation and the spare-parts logistics. For a facility with a mixed floor plan and a fixed opening date, that workload usually outweighs the unit-price saving.

What about second-hand equipment?

Ex-rental and ex-club machines circulate widely on online marketplaces. They can work for a low-traffic corporate facility or a small residents’ gym, provided you inspect them properly: frame welds, cable and pulley wear, upholstery condition, bearing play, and whether the original manufacturer still supplies wear parts for that model. What you cannot recover is the certification file. A used machine with no traceable documentation becomes a liability the moment a user is injured on it, and most insurers and public tender rules treat it that way.

Entry-level professional ranges

Not every space needs a full selectorised circuit. A thirty-room hotel, a campsite, a school or a small clinic can often be served by a compact professional range: a few cardio machines, a multi-station, an adjustable bench and a rack. The dividing line is not price, it is intended use. Entry level here means a smaller professionally rated selection, not equipment built for a private household. Multi-station gyms are frequently the right compromise, because one footprint covers most muscle groups and you are not back on the market six months later.

Five checks before you sign a purchase order

  • Certification. EN ISO 20957-1 class S for indoor stationary equipment, documented model by model.

  • Spare parts. Confirm that cables, pads, bearings and electronics remain available for the expected service life of the machine.
  • Floor loading and layout. Circulation space, ceiling height and floor protection are part of the purchase, not an afterthought.

Frequently asked questions

Do I need a registered business to buy professional gym equipment?

Policies vary between suppliers. Professional ranges are designed, certified and priced for supervised commercial environments, and most B2B suppliers quote on that basis. The practical question is whether your project is a shared facility carrying a duty of care, because that is what determines the specification you need.

Is professional equipment worth the price difference?

Over a service life measured in years of continuous multi-user traffic, yes. Commercial frames, bearings and running belts are dimensioned for a duty cycle that lighter equipment cannot sustain, and replacement cycles are what dominate total cost of ownership.

How should I plan a full gym fit-out?

Start from the floor plan and the user profile, not from a product list. A supplier used to commercial projects will produce a zoning proposal covering cardio, selectorised strength, free weights and functional training, then match equipment to the surface actually available.
